berkedip info.

Tips to remember:
โ€ข Notice that the base word "kedip" sounds similar to the English "kip" in "blink"โ€”think of your eyes "kipping" shut for a moment.
โ€ข The prefix "ber-" in Indonesian often turns a noun or adjective into a verb that describes an action, so "kedip" (blink) becomes "berkedip" (to blink).

Explanations:
โ€ข "Berkedip" means "to blink" and describes the rapid opening and closing of the eyes.
โ€ข Indonesian verbs generally do not change form to indicate tense. Instead, time is shown by adding words like "sedang" (present/progressive), "sudah" (past), or "akan" (future).

Other words with similar meaning:
โ€ข "Menyipitkan mata" can mean "to blink" or "to wink" depending on context, though it may specifically imply closing the eyes slightly rather than a complete blink.
โ€ข In poetic contexts, you might also encounter "berkelip," which is more often used to describe twinkling (as in stars) rather than the human action of blinking.

Conjugations using time markers:
โ€ข Infinitive: berkedip
โ€ข Present/progressive: sedang berkedip (e.g., "Mata saya sedang berkedip.")
โ€ข Past: sudah berkedip (e.g., "Dia sudah berkedip beberapa kali.")
โ€ข Future: akan berkedip (e.g., "Mata saya akan berkedip lebih cepat jika saya lelah.")

Example sentences:
1. "Setiap kali saya berada di bawah terik matahari, mata saya berkedip tanpa henti."
Translation: "Every time I am under the scorching sun, my eyes keep blinking non-stop."
2. "Anak kecil itu tertawa riang sambil matanya berkedip-kedip."
Translation: "The little child laughed joyfully while his eyes blinked."
3. "Ketika lampu ruangan padam, kilauan bintang di luar jendela berkedip pelan."
Translation: "When the room lights went out, the twinkling stars outside the window blinked softly."
